Specifications
Standard curve Curve 10
 
Recommended excitation 10 µA ±0.1%
 
Max reverse voltage 40 V
 
Max current before damage 1 mA continuous or 100 mA pulsed
 
Dissipation at recommended excitation
17µW at 4.2 K; 10 µW at 77 K; 5 µW at 305 K
 
Thermal response time SD: typical <10 ms at 4.2 K; 100 ms at 77 K, 200 ms at 305 K
 
Use in radiation Recommended for use only in low level radiation – for more information click here
 
Use in magnetic field
Not recommended for use in magnetic field applications below 60 K. Low magnetic field dependence when used in fields up to 5 tesla above 60 K – for more information click here
 
Reproducibility1 ±10 mK at 4.2 K
 
1 Short-term reproducibility data is obtained by subjecting sensor to repeated thermal shocks from 305 K to 4.2 K

Physical Specifications
Mass Lead
type
Lead polarity Sensor materials used
DT-470/
471-SD

37 mg 2 – gold and nickel plated Kovar Positive lead on right with package lip up and leads towards user Sapphire base with alumina body & lid. Molydenum/manganese metallization on base and lid top with nickel and gold plating. Gold tin solder as hermetic seal. Silicon chip with aluminum metallization
DT-414 3 mg 2 – gold Positive lead onleft with chip up and leads towards user Alumina base, with metallization: 0.1 µm of molybdenum, 0.2 µm gold
DT-421 23 mg 2 – platinum ribbon with tinned 60/40 SnPb solder Positive lead on right hand ribbon with platinum disk down and leads towards user Sensing element is mounted to a platinum disk and covered with a dome of Stycast® 2850 epoxy
Typical Magnetic Field-Dependent Temperature Errors4Δ T/T (%) at B (magnetic induction)
Package base parallel to field B
T(K) 1 T 2 T 3 T 4 T 5 T
4.2 -200 -300 -350 -400 -500
20 -10 -20 -25 -30 -40
40 -4 -6 -8 -10 -12
60 -0.5 -1 -2 -3 -3.5
80 < 0.1 -0.5 -0.8 -1.1 -1.5
300 < -0.1 < -0.1 < -0.1 < -0.1 < -0.1
Package base perpendicular to field B
T(K) 1 T 2 T 3 T 4 T 5 T
4.2 -8 -9 -11 -15 -20
20 -4 -5 -5 -5 -10
40 -1.5 -3 -4 -5 -5.5
60 -0.5 -0.7 -0.8 -1 -1.1
80 -0.1 -0.3 -0.5 -0.6 -0.7
300 < 0.1 0.2 0.5 0.6 0.6
4 To minimize magnetic field-induced temperature errors, the sensor should be oriented so that the package base is perpendicular to the magnetic field flux lines - this results in the diode current being parallel to the magnetic field
